IG slang meaning can be confusing because the same two letters can mean different things depending on the conversation. If someone sends you “IG,” are they talking about Instagram, or are they saying “I guess”? In most modern texting and social media conversations, both meanings are common.
You may see IG in text messages, Instagram comments, Snapchat chats, TikTok captions, gaming conversations, and casual online discussions. The good news is that figuring out what someone means is usually easy once you look at the context.

IG Meaning: “I Guess”
One of the most common meanings of IG in casual texting is “I guess.”
People use it when they are uncertain, accepting something reluctantly, or giving an answer that is not completely enthusiastic.
For example:
“IG you’re right.”
This means:
“I guess you’re right.”
Similarly:
“IG I’ll go.”
means:
“I guess I’ll go.”
The abbreviation makes the message shorter and more casual.
Why Do People Say “I Guess”?
The phrase “I guess” can communicate different emotions. Sometimes it shows uncertainty. Other times, it can suggest hesitation or a lack of enthusiasm.
Consider these examples:
“IG you’re right.”
This could mean the person agrees but is not completely convinced.
“IG we can watch that movie.”
The person is agreeing, but they may not be especially excited about the movie.
“IG that’s okay.”
This can sound accepting, but depending on the conversation, it may also sound slightly disappointed.
So, when someone uses IG to mean “I guess,” their tone matters.

IG Meaning: “Instagram”

Another extremely common meaning of IG is Instagram, the social media platform.
People frequently shorten Instagram to IG, especially in casual conversations.
For example:
“What’s your IG?”
This means:
“What’s your Instagram username/account?”
You might also see:
“I posted it on IG.”
That means:
“I posted it on Instagram.”
This use of IG is especially common when people are discussing social media profiles, photos, followers, reels, stories, or posts.

How to Know Which IG Meaning Someone Means
The easiest way to understand IG is to examine the words around it.
Ask yourself:
Is the person talking about social media?
If yes, IG probably means Instagram.
Is the person expressing uncertainty or agreement?
If yes, IG probably means I guess.
Compare these two sentences:
“Send me your IG.”
IG = Instagram
“IG you’re right.”
IG = I guess
The surrounding sentence gives you the answer.

Is IG Considered Slang?
IG can be considered informal internet slang or texting shorthand, depending on how it is used.
It is not usually appropriate for formal writing such as academic essays, professional reports, or official business documents.
For casual communication, however, abbreviations like IG are common.
You may encounter it in:
- Text messages
- Social media comments
- Direct messages
- Group chats
- Online forums
- Gaming chats
- Casual emails
- Captions
- Memes
If you’re writing something formal, it is better to write “I guess” or “Instagram” instead of using IG unless the abbreviation is already appropriate in that context.

What Does “IG” Mean at the End of a Sentence?
When IG appears at the end of a sentence, it often means “I guess.”
For example:
“We can go tomorrow IG.”
This means:
“We can go tomorrow, I guess.”
The person is suggesting something but may not be completely certain.
Another example:
“That’s what happened IG.”
This means:
“That’s what happened, I guess.”
The exact tone depends on the conversation.
What Does “IG” Mean by Itself?

If someone simply replies:
“IG.”
it usually means “I guess.”
For example:
You: “So you’re coming?”
Them: “IG.”
They are probably saying:
“I guess.”
However, if someone says:
“IG?”
while discussing social media, they could be asking about Instagram.
For example:
“IG?”
could mean:
“Instagram?”
This might be a quick way of asking for someone’s Instagram account.
Again, context is everything.

Does IG Have a Negative Meaning?
No. IG does not inherently have a negative meaning.
When it means “I guess,” however, the sentence can sometimes sound uncertain, reluctant, or uninterested.
For example:
“IG I’ll come.”
might sound less enthusiastic than:
“Sure, I’ll come!”
But that does not necessarily mean the person is angry or upset.
Tone depends heavily on the situation, the person’s usual texting style, and what was said before.
When IG means Instagram, it is simply a shortened name for the social media platform and has no negative meaning.
